Which Battery to Use for Smoke Detector Replacement

When replacing the battery in your smoke detector, it is important to use the recommended type of battery to ensure proper function. But what type of battery should be used for a smoke detector?

The most common type of battery used for smoke detectors is the 9-volt alkaline battery. This type of battery is widely available and provides reliable power for smoke detectors. It is important to note that not all smoke detectors are compatible with rechargeable batteries, so it is advisable to use non-rechargeable alkaline batteries.

Another option is the lithium battery, which is also recommended for smoke detector use. Lithium batteries have a longer lifespan compared to alkaline batteries and are less likely to leak. They can provide reliable power for several years, making them a popular choice for smoke detectors.

It is important to read the manufacturer’s instructions for your specific smoke detector model to determine which type of battery is recommended for replacement. Following the manufacturer’s guidelines will ensure that your smoke detector performs optimally and keeps you and your family safe from potential fire hazards.

In conclusion, when replacing the battery in your smoke detector, it is recommended to use either a non-rechargeable alkaline battery or a lithium battery, depending on the manufacturer’s guidelines. Both types of batteries provide reliable power and help ensure the proper functioning of your smoke detector.

Comparison of Alkaline and Lithium Batteries for Smoke Detectors

When it comes to replacing batteries in your smoke detector, it’s essential to know which type of battery to use. Smoke detectors are an important safety device that detects smoke and alerts you in case of a fire. To ensure their proper functioning, you must choose the right battery.

Alkaline Batteries

Alkaline batteries are commonly used in smoke detectors. They are readily available and come at a reasonable price. Alkaline batteries have a long shelf life and provide a reliable source of power. They are suitable for most smoke detectors and can be easily replaced when needed. However, it is important to check the expiration date and replace them before they expire to ensure your smoke detector works effectively.

Lithium Batteries

Lithium batteries are another option for smoke detector replacement. These batteries offer a longer lifespan compared to alkaline batteries. They are known for their superior performance and ability to withstand extreme temperatures. Lithium batteries are recommended for smoke detectors in areas with high or low temperatures, such as garages or attics. They also have a longer shelf life and require less frequent replacements. However, they are generally more expensive than alkaline batteries.

It is important to note that not all smoke detectors are designed to use lithium batteries. Before replacing the battery, check the manufacturer’s recommendations to determine which type of battery should be used for your specific smoke detector. Using the wrong type of battery can result in reduced performance or even damage to the smoke detector.

In conclusion, both alkaline and lithium batteries can be used for smoke detector replacement. Alkaline batteries are more commonly used and are suitable for most smoke detectors. However, if you live in an area with extreme temperatures or want a longer lifespan, lithium batteries may be a better option. Always consult the manufacturer’s recommendations to ensure you choose the right battery for your smoke detector.
